What are entry level jobs in Little Village?

Entry level jobs in Little Village are positions suitable for individuals who are just starting their careers or have minimal work experience. These jobs can be found in various fields such as retail, food service, customer service, warehouse operations, and administrative support. Many of these positions offer on-the-job training and do not require a college degree, making them accessible for students or those looking to gain experience in the workforce. Entry level roles are a great way to build skills and establish a work history in the Little Village area.

QUALIFICATIONS:

  • At least 16 years old
  • High school diploma/GED, equivalent work experience, or is attending high school, or educational equivalent, e.g., home school or primary vocational programs
  • Enjoy working in a team environment to help make everyone's day a little bit better

Whataburger isn't just a fast-food burger chain. We're a family, partnering with great organizations to help support the development of future leaders and entrepreneurs. We're proud partners of the National Federation of State High School Association which supports extracurricular programs nationwide. We work directly with RecruitMilitary as a Military-Friendly Employer encouraging Veterans, Transitioning Service Members, and Military Spouses to apply. We also draw from a diverse talent pool, through partnerships with Universities, InHerSight and the Hispanic/Latino Professionals Association (HLPA). From retirees and teens working part-time to entry-level careers to experienced professionals ready to work full time, we're just a click away from serving up a good day!
